2. Enroll in an ​Accredited Medical Assistant Program

To earn certification,you usually need to complete a formal⁢ training ​program. Look for ​programs that are accredited by a recognized ‌agency, such as the Commission on Accreditation of Allied Health Education‍ Programs (CAAHEP) or the Accrediting‍ Bureau of health Education Schools (ABHES).

Program Type Duration Certification Offered
Diploma Program 9-12 months Yes
Associate Degree 2⁤ years Yes
Certificate Program 6-9 months Optional, but recommended

4. Prepare for the ⁢Certification Exam

In⁤ Oregon, medical assistants can‌ obtain certification through the certified Medical Assistant (CMA) exam administered by ‌the American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A) or the Registered Medical Assistant​ (RMA) exam ‌by the American ⁤Medical Technologists (AMT).Readiness involves:

  • Reviewing exam content outlines
  • Utilizing ‍study guides and ⁢practice exams
  • Attending review courses⁤ offered⁣ online or​ in-person

5. Pass ⁤the⁣ Certification Exam

Register for and pass the exam, which assesses knowledge in areas ​such ‌as‍ anatomy, ⁢physiology, clinical procedures, administrative skills, and patient communication.

6. Maintain​ Certification and Stay Current

Most certifications require renewal every 1-5 years, often through⁣ continuing education (CEUs). Stay updated with the ⁤latest healthcare practices‍ and Oregon licensing ⁢updates.

Minimum Educational Requirements for Medical Assistants

High School Diploma or Equivalent

At the very least, individuals interested in becoming a ⁢medical assistant should possess a high school diploma or General Educational Growth (GED)⁣ certificate. This foundational step ​is necessary before pursuing formal training‍ programs or certification.

Postsecondary Education Options

While a ‌high school⁢ diploma suffices to enter some on-the-job training roles, most employers ⁢prefer ​candidates with‍ formal postsecondary education. The common educational pathways include:

  • Certificate Programs: Quick programs typically lasting 9 ‍months to 1⁤ year,focused on clinical and administrative skills.
  • Diploma Programs: Slightly longer programs emphasizing practical skills needed ⁤in healthcare settings.
  • Associate Degree ‍in medical Assisting: A ⁢two-year degree that offers comprehensive training, including general⁢ education courses.

Top Medical Assisting ⁤Certification⁤ Options in 2024

While certification is⁣ not legally mandatory to work as a⁢ medical assistant in all states, ⁢obtaining a recognized​ certification significantly enhances employability, salary prospects, and professional‍ credibility. Here are the most respected credentialing options:

Certified ‌Medical Assistant (CMA) – by the American Association ⁢of Medical‍ Assistants (AAMA)

The CMA credential is widely recognized and highly valued across‌ healthcare settings. To qualify:

  • Complete an accredited medical assisting program.
  • have‍ a high school diploma ​or equivalent.
  • Pass‌ the CMA exam.

Registered Medical Assistant⁢ (RMA) ​– by the American ​Medical Technologists (AMT)

the RMA credential offers⁣ adaptability, including eligibility via examination ​or through credential maintenance tracks. Requirements include:

  • Graduating‌ from an accredited program or ‌having relevant work‍ experience.
  • Passing the RMA ‍exam.

Diplomate of ‍the National Healthcareer Association (NHA-CCMA)

This credential⁢ is another popular⁤ choice, ⁤typically ⁢requiring:

  • Completion of an​ accredited program or relevant work experience.
  • Passing ‍the CCMA‍ exam.
